Wonderful Citrus is North America’s leading integrated grower, shipper and packer of fresh citrus, including clementines/mandarins, navel and Valencia oranges, lemons, limes, grapefruits, and other citrus varieties. Wonderful Citrus farms more than 74,000 acres of fresh citrus and has supplier relationships around the world to ensure a year-round supply. Our citrus can be found in all channels of distribution, with our consumer brands most visible in the produce department of grocery stores across the globe under our flagship consumer brands, Wonderful Halos Mandarins, Wonderful Seedless Lemons, and Wonderful Sweet Scarletts Texas Red Grapefruit.

Overview:

The Shipping & Receiving Supervisor leads daily shipping, receiving, and inventory activities to ensure the safe, accurate, and timely movement of product. This role supervises forklift drivers and shipping/receiving clerks and is accountable for service, inventory accuracy, labor performance, and employee development.

Here's what you'll do:

Shipping & Receiving Operations

  • Lead daily shipping and receiving activities, ensuring pickups and shipments are accurate and completed on time.
  • Coordinate inbound freight and delivery appointments with third-party carriers and internal teams.
  • Plan and prioritize daily workload for forklift drivers and shipping/receiving clerks.
  • Monitor operations and adjust labor and resources based on volume and business needs.
  • Ensure accurate transactions within WMS, TMS, and related enterprise systems.
  • Resolve shipping, receiving, transportation, and service issues quickly and effectively.

Inventory Management & Accuracy

  • Maintain inventory accuracy and adherence to FIFO and WMS processes.
  • Monitor inventory positions, shortages, exceptions, and discrepancies.
  • Investigate inventory errors, determine root causes, and implement corrective actions.
  • Coordinate inventory movement and storage across internal and external facilities.
  • Ensure inventory transactions are completed accurately and timely.

People & Labor Management

  • Lead, coach, and develop forklift drivers and shipping/receiving clerks.
  • Set clear expectations for safety, accuracy, productivity, attendance, and service.
  • Plan and manage labor based on workload and operational requirements.
  • Monitor employee performance and provide consistent coaching and feedback.
  • Train employees on systems, equipment, standard work, safety, and job responsibilities.
  • Promote a culture of safety, accountability, teamwork, and continuous improvement.

Systems, Reporting & Continuous Improvement

  • Utilize WMS, TMS, ERP, and related systems to manage daily operations.
  • Monitor operational KPIs, including service, inventory accuracy, and labor productivity.
  • Complete required inventory, labor, and operational reporting.
  • Develop and maintain standard work procedures.
  • Identify trends, troubleshoot issues, and implement process improvements.
